Smarter way to gift games?
I really enjoy gifting games, but it's driving me absolutely nuts because I have several friends in Europe or Canada and the prices are different. This is fine -- I don't really take issue with paying more or whatever -- but when I try to buy gift games, Steam doesn't tell me that a game has a regional pricing difference that prevents me from sending it.
I get why it does it, but when Steam blocks me, it doesn't tell me which game is being blocked. It also takes me all the way to the purchase screen before telling me and then as a result of having to guess I get locked out of purchases for a while.
This seems like a terrible way of setting up gifting. Why doesn't Steam tell me what items have regional pricing differences so I can just avoid it? Is there a smarter way to gift games than just desperately trying to find ones that don't have differences? (this appears to be way more prevalent with small indie games, which is why I'm often getting so many, since they're cheap and fun)
